    I really don't get this fascination about killing Han off in the ST. I understand that Ford had a desire to see the character die in the final act of the OT, but that was 30 years ago and at a time (based on ROTJ's story) where he truly believed that Han's journey was complete. A lot could have happened in the intervening years and for all we know, he could have changed his mind about the whole thing. Let's not forget that rumor a couple months back that mentioned Ford was happy with Han's character arc throughout all of the films. That, to me, suggests that he may be appearing in more than just Episode VII. Of course, only time will tell, but I'm feeling confident that Han may indeed survive the entirety of the ST.

    If Han was ever going to die, it would have been in ROTJ. That would have served a distinct sense of purpose in the context of the story. I don't see Han getting killed in battle as an old man in the ST as something that would serve much purpose to the saga in any way other than shock value. Same with Leia. The story of the ST can't really be "about" them anymore, and yet to kill them off while the story has moved away from them would just make their deaths that much more senseless.
